Event Summary
A 3.0 magnitude earthquake struck on EASTERN TURKEY, at Thu, 07 Feb 2008 03:44:43 GMT. Depth: 2km. Reviewed by EMSC seismologists, this minor quake occurred at a magnitude type of MD.
